Intezer raises $15M for its DNA-style ‘genetic’ approach to identifying and tracking malware code – TechCrunch

As the total cost of cybercrime reaches into trillions of dollars and continues to rise, an Israeli firm called Intezer — which has built a way to analyse, identify and eradicate malware by way of an ordering system similar to what’s used when mapping out DNA — has raised $15 million to double down on growth.
